#242e93 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#242e93 is composed of 14.1% red, 18%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.5% cyan, 68.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 234.6 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 35.9%. #242e93 color hex could be obtained by blending #485cff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#242e93 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#242e93 has RGB values of R:36, G:46,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2371219.

Hex triplet 242e93 #242e93
RGB Decimal 36, 46, 147 rgb(36,46,147)
RGB Percent 14.1, 18, 57.6 rgb(14.1%,18%,57.6%)
CMYK 76, 69, 0, 42
HSL 234.6°, 60.7, 35.9 hsl(234.6,60.7%,35.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 234.6°, 75.5, 57.6
Web Safe 333399 #333399
CIE-LAB 25.061, 32.296, -56.526
XYZ 6.97, 4.435, 28.091
xyY 0.176, 0.112, 4.435
CIE-LCH 25.061, 65.101, 299.741
CIE-LUV 25.061, -6.884, -70.153
Hunter-Lab 21.06, 22.221, -64.342
Binary 00100100, 00101110, 10010011

Shades and Tints of #242e93

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#242e93

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555662 is the less saturated color, while #0111b6 is the most saturated one.
